• algebraic proof – Made up of algebraic statements
• two-column proof/formal proof – contains statements and reasons in two columns
STEP
1. 3x = 7 – 1/2x
2. 6x = 14 – x
3. 7x = 14
4. x = 2
REASON
1. GIVEN
2. Multiplication Property
3. Addition Property
4. Division Property
